On-Die ECC则不同,它是针对单个DRAM颗粒每128bit长度的数据增加8bit的ECC校验位,校验位与Data一起存储在DRAM Array中。On-Die ECC计算与纠错过程完全由颗粒自主完成计算,可纠正single bit error,可以理解为对于MC来讲是透明的,在不增加MC负载的前提下增强了内存的RAS特性。 由前面介绍不难看出,On-Die ECC是对于...
前者我们叫做on die ECC的话,后者可以被称之为边带 ECC,边带是指它需要利用到额外的DDR数据线来进行传输。 解释及总结: 边带ECC: 边带ECC在CPU的内存控制器上实现了ECC的产生和验证逻辑,在内存总线上需要额外的bit,在内存条上需要额外的DRAM芯片储存ECC编码。因此,DDR5用于ECC的额外数据总线比例要比DDR4高,这是...
这是因为DDR5内存不得不提供的一个片上纠错技术:On-Die ECC。DDR5时代因为内存芯片密度进一步增加了,所以会导致数据错误率的提高。因此需要一种校正数据错误的方式——原有的ECC纠错技术是额外增加一个存储位元来实现的、也就是额外增加一颗内存芯片。但是这样的做法无疑会提高内存成本,所以在设计DDR5的时候就采用了...
Non-ECC DDR5内存,是2个32Bit的子通道;而ECC DDR5就需要2个40Bit SubchannelA和B(以前DDR4 ECC一共是72Bit),因为每个故障域内都要能做到芯片级的容错。 至于DDR5引入了On-die ECC,这个只是用于芯片内部的校验,应该是为了保证高频信号的完整性。服务器ECC内存不但仍要加芯片,而且还比以前加得更多。
ECC功能加入,但并不是那个熟悉的ECC 可能部分用户会听说DDR5内存加入了ECC纠错功能,但此ECC非彼ECC。在DDR5中加入的是On-die Ecc纠错功能。这里大家可以把它理解成ECC的低配版。On-die Ecc只能纠错内存内部,而常说的Ecc,一般会有额外的颗粒分配给Ecc功能,能纠错运行中通信上的错误。DDR5 UDIMM上的功能主要还是...
On-Die ECC。我一直不知道On-Die应该怎么翻译,可以理解为片内的ECC,这项功能进一步提高数据可靠性,在服务器段的价值更大。On-Die ECC之后会有单独的文章来详细介绍。 5. 两个通道。这里的通道不是指主板上的通道,而是一根内存条被分成两个通道,每个通道40比特,对应两个控制器分别访问一半内存条。这使得数据可以...
On-die ECC is an important feature of DDR5. It provides additional protection by correcting bit errors within the DRAM chip before sending data to the central processing unit (CPU). What is On-Die ECC? Is It the Same as Traditional ECC? Error Correction Code (ECC) is one of most common...
纠错内存、即ECC RAM是服务器上才能见到的一种内存技术,例如REG ECC内存比普通内存更贵,同时也不支持普通桌面级电脑使用,它的作用就是数据纠正、修复,确保数据的可靠性。 为什么要先解释这些?这是因为DDR5内存不得不提供的一个片上纠错技术:On-Die ECC。DDR5时代因为内存芯片密度进一步增加了,所以会导致数据错误率...
DDR5相比DDR4在频率与带宽上有着大幅提升,并且进一步对功耗降低,加入了On-die Ecc同时也提高了内存的稳定性,但是唯一的缺点就是时序高,延迟高,毕竟DDR5还属于初期产品,还需要一定的优化过程。通过以上的测试,DDR5内存对CPU多线程有一定的提升的,对独显基本没有提升,但是由于DDR5内存频率高,所以对游戏帧数是有...